How we work
-
1
Inspect and follow the trail
We follow the line from where you see it to where it enters, and establish the species, what it is feeding on and the moisture keeping the nest close.
-
2
Matched bait placed on the trail
We choose the matrix from the feeding preference and place it on the trail itself, leaving the trail intact so the workers carry it to the queen and the brood.
-
3
Treat the perimeter and close the ways in
An external treatment at the wall base and the openings, and we point out the cracks, pipe entries and any branch touching the building.
-
4
The follow-up visit
We come back once the bait has worked through the nest, check the trail is gone, and look for a satellite nest if a new line has appeared.
What ant control includes
-
Following the trail to its source
Species, entry point and the direction of the nest, established before anything is applied.
-
Bait matched to the colony
Sugar or protein according to what the workers are carrying, placed on the trail rather than near it.
-
An external perimeter treatment
A band at the wall base and the outside openings, with the indoor trail left unsprayed so it keeps carrying bait.
-
Moisture points and entries
Condensate lines, sink surrounds, weep holes and pipe entries, which are what keeps a nest against the building.
-
Aftercare instructions
What not to wipe until the bait has been taken, what to cover, and when normal cleaning can resume.
-
A scheduled follow-up
A set date to check the nest and re-bait anywhere still active.
